Exploring Your Generator: Types and Functions
Generators function as vital energy sources in a wide range of situations, from residential use to industrial applications. They fall broadly into two categories: portable and standby types. Portable generators are generally compact and intended for temporary use, making them a great choice for camping, tailgating, or serving as emergency backup during outages. These generators offer convenience and flexibility, allowing users to easily transport them as needed.
Standby generators, by comparison, are fixed installations that automatically engage whenever a power failure occurs. They are often connected to the home's electrical system, providing a seamless shift to backup power. Within these categories, generators can run on different fuel sources, including gasoline, diesel, propane, or natural gas, each having its own advantages and disadvantages.

Recognizing Typical Generator Problems
Diagnosing generator issues promptly helps avoid additional damage and ensures consistent operation. Frequent generator concerns commonly appear as abnormal noises, starting failures, or irregular power output. A generator experiencing starting difficulties might suggest a depleted battery, fuel complications, or a malfunctioning ignition system. Strange noises, including grinding or rattling, may indicate mechanical deterioration or unsecured parts, requiring prompt examination.
Power fluctuations frequently indicate problems with the electrical regulator or other electrical components, compromising total effectiveness. Furthermore, generators can produce emissions or strong scents, pointing to fuel leaks or overheating, which require urgent attention. Consistently monitoring oil conditions, fuel supplies, and air filtration can assist in recognizing these issues early. Regular Oil Changes
One of the most critical elements of generator maintenance is the importance of regular oil changes. This process ensures that the engine runs smoothly and efficiently by minimizing friction and avoiding wear. Over time, oil may accumulate contaminants, metal fragments, and combustion deposits, leading to decreased performance and potential damage. It is widely advised to replace the oil after each 100-hour operational period or at least once a year, depending on which milestone is reached first. Selecting the appropriate type and grade of oil, as outlined by the manufacturer, is essential for optimal performance. Neglecting this maintenance task can lead to overheating, increased fuel consumption, and ultimately, generator failure. Air Filter Cleaning
Keeping air filters clean is vital for optimal generator performance and long-term durability. Air filters prevent dust and debris from entering the engine, which can cause inefficient combustion and potential damage. Routine inspection and cleaning of air filters are essential, most notably in dusty or debris-heavy surroundings. It is recommended to check filters every few months and swap them out if they display signs of wear or heavy dirt accumulation. A well-maintained air filter enhances airflow, improving fuel economy and lessening the burden on the engine. Step-by-Step Problem-Solving Techniques
Diagnosing generator issues demands a methodical approach to pinpoint and address issues effectively. The first step involves checking the primary power components. If the generator refuses to start, verify the fuel tank is sufficiently stocked and the fuel is uncontaminated. Next, inspect the oil level; insufficient oil may cause automatic shutdowns. After that, examine the battery connections for corrosion or looseness. If the generator functions but delivers no output, checking the circuit breaker and fuses is essential.
Additionally, inspect the spark plug for damage or wear, as a defective spark plug can hinder ignition. If the unit generates abnormal sounds, this may signal internal problems that warrant additional investigation. As a final step, checking the owner's manual for detailed troubleshooting instructions can provide tailored solutions. Observe Safety Guidelines for Generator Repairs
When repairing a generator, observing safety precautions is critical to avoid accidents and injuries. To begin, confirm that the generator is switched off and disconnected from any power source. This minimizes the risk of electric shock. Utilizing personal protective equipment, like gloves and protective eyewear, can provide additional protection against potential hazards. It is recommended to work in a well-ventilated space to minimize exposure to harmful fumes from fuel or exhaust.
Moreover, keeping a fire extinguisher nearby is important, as generators can create fire hazards. Service personnel should also be vigilant when dealing with fuel, making sure that leaks and spills are cleaned up without delay to avoid slip and fire risks. Lastly, having a first aid kit on hand can be beneficial in case of minor accidents. When Should You Call a Pro for Generator Repairs?
Generator repairs can often be managed by knowledgeable individuals, but particular scenarios call for the knowledge of a qualified expert. Should a generator refuse to start after initial troubleshooting attempts, it may indicate deeper issues that require specialized knowledge. Moreover, ongoing strange sounds or vibrations may indicate mechanical issues that could deteriorate without professional attention.
Electrical malfunctions, such as tripped circuit breakers or burnt wires, present significant safety hazards and must be handled by a certified professional. If the generator shows signs of fuel or oil leakage, immediate professional assistance is essential to avoid possible fire risks. Additionally, if the generator remains covered by a warranty, attempting repairs independently may void coverage, making expert assistance the smarter decision. Readying Your Generator for Seasonal Shifts
As seasons change, readying a generator for diverse weather conditions is vital to maintain top performance. Scheduled maintenance should be arranged prior to seasonal changes, emphasizing tasks relevant to the coming climate. For winter preparation, ensuring correct fuel stabilization and battery integrity is crucial, as colder temperatures can affect performance. Additionally, inspecting the oil levels and replacing filters helps mitigate issues during heavy usage.
By comparison, summer readiness involves checking cooling systems, as elevated temperatures can lead to overheating. Clearing air filters and examining ventilation pathways are essential for optimal airflow.
On a regular basis throughout the year, it's important to conduct regular load tests on the generator to verify functionality. This approach not only identifies potential problems but also assures reliability when needed. Additionally, protecting the generator from harsh weather conditions, such as rain or snow, by installing suitable protective covers or enclosures can significantly prolong its service life and preserve optimal performance.

How Often Do I Need to Run My Generator for Upkeep?
Generators should be run at least once a month as part of routine maintenance. Consistent operation assists in maintain fuel quality, keeps internal components lubricated, and uncovers potential concerns, guaranteeing dependable performance when required, thus extending the generator's service life.
Am I Able to Use My Generator Inside?
Generators must never be operated indoors because of the danger of carbon monoxide poisoning. Proper ventilation is essential, so they must be operated outdoors in well-ventilated areas to guarantee safety and prevent harmful gas accumulation.
